Her fiancé is a venture capitalist who comes from money himself. Reum’s dad Bob was the former president, chairman and CEO of Chicago-based Amsted Industries, one of the largest private enterprises in the US, and currently valued at $4 billion, according to Forbes. When Bob died from cancer in 2017, he left behind an estimated fortune of almost $7 million, along with multiple homes in the Midwest.

“It may not be Hilton money — but it’s significant,” said a source who knows Reum.

Reum, 40, is reportedly worth around $40. million himself, although that pales in comparison to Paris’ personal fortune: Around $300 million, generated from her chain of retail boutiques (largely in Asia and the Middle East), perfume lines and DJ gigs around the world, among other entrepreneurial endeavors.

No wonder Reum’s older brother and business partner, Courtney, celebrated the couple’s February engagement with the hashtag #reumhiltonmerger.

The Reum brothers set out to follow in their father’s footsteps. Both started out at Goldman Sachs before launching the acai spirits brand Veev and co-writing their 2018 business-advice book “Shortcut Your Startup.”

The Reum source told how the brothers moved from the Midwest to LA and were early investors in the security firm Ring, as well as shoe brand Rothys and Snapchat, run by their friend Evan Spiegel (who landed a celeb himself, as he’s married to model Miranda Kerr).

“He and his brother started an investment firm called M13, which is named after the brightest constellation,” a Reum friend said. “Their thesis is that the stars shine brighter when they’re together.”

Still, the friend said, “Carter is not a finance ‘bro.’ He comes from a very low-key Midwest family, who would never discuss their money.”

Never-married Reum, the source said, is also not a womanizer. “Carter is the hardest working person I know. The guy does not stop, he’s incredibly ambitious and he does not suffer fools.

The brothers have invested in consumer technology brands from online pharmacy Capsule to banking platform Rho. “In five short years they’ve turned their company into one of LA’s top investment firms,” the source said. “You can’t do that if you’re a party animal.

Hilton has had a string of boyfriends, from actor Chris Zylka to musicians Nick Carter and Benji Madden, reality star Doug Reinhardt, models Jason Shaw and River Vilperi, Greek shipping heirs Paris Latsis and Stavros Niarchos, and poker player Rick Salomon — the co-star of her 2004 sex tape.

She’s been engaged four times in all, including in 2018, to “The Leftovers” actor Zylka; in 2005, to Latsis; and to Shaw from 2002 to 2003.

Hilton and Reum met through mutual friends and got engaged after a year of dating. He staged a surprise proposal on Richard Branson’s Necker Island and invited Hilton’s family, including her sister Nicky Rothschild.

Hilton has said she plans to take Reum’s last name — “a hyphenated thing like Paris Hilton-Reum” — but it’s unclear if that will be professionally or only in her personal life.

She has also said she “can’t wait” to start a family together.
